Concept Ventures, the largest dedicated pre-seed fund in Europe, led by Reece Chowdhry, Oliver Kicks, and Jeff Chowdhry, has announced $88 million Fund II, backing Europe’s most ambitious founders at pre-seed. Concept Ventures has backed more than 44 companies, including ElevenLabs, Treefera, VSim, Anam, and Arondite, among others.
Fund II attracts strong founder loyalty, with over 70% of portfolio founders reinvesting, including ElevenLabs’ Mati Staniszewski, Wayve’s Amar Shah, and FACEIT’s Michele Attisani, alongside top-tier institutions like TopTier Capital, Dominus, and Granite Capital, 80% of which are US-based, underscoring global confidence in Europe’s pre-seed ecosystem.
At Concept, pre-seed investing is treated as a specialist craft. With a team entirely from non-VC backgrounds, the firm identifies overlooked talent, asks unconventional questions, and enters markets before they saturate. Its open approach to fundraising ensures founders know what to expect, with 90% experiencing their first VC conversation through Concept.
Fund II will support up to 50 companies across the UK and Europe, with checks up to $1.5M. While sector-agnostic, the focus remains on exceptional founders with global ambitions. More than capital, Fund II reinforces Concept’s people-first philosophy that has defined the firm from day one.
